Cheapest Available Middle Towne Arch Apartments for Rent

 

The cheapest available apartment rental in the Middle Towne Arch area of Norfolk, VA is a 1 Bed unit found at Ingleside Square Apartments priced from $925. Quill has the second lowest priced unit, which is a 1 Bed apartment currently listed from $1,101. Here are the most affordable Middle Towne Arch apartments for rent in Norfolk, VA:

Frequently Asked Questions about Middle Towne Arch

What type of rentals are currently available in Middle Towne Arch?

There are currently 132 Apartments for Rent in Middle Towne Arch, VA with pricing that ranges from $925 to $4,624. There are also 39 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Middle Towne Arch ranging from $750 to $4,000.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Middle Towne Arch?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Middle Towne Arch ranges from $750 to $4,000 with an average monthly rent of $1,875.
